Flushing The Seawater System
Seawater section must be flushed after each operation in saltwater.
IMPORTANT: Engines with the sterndrive water inlet blocked off at the gimbal
housing and using a through the hull water inlet, need a supply of cooling water
available to both the sterndrive unit and to the engine during operation.
On Engines With Through The Hull Water Inlet: Supply sufficient cooling water to the
seawater pump. Attach a hose between the sea pump and a water source.

WARNING
When flushing, ensure the area around propeller is clear and no one is standing
nearby. To avoid possible injury, remove propeller.
